document.write( "Question 1031002: Mr. Yaguchi was paid a weekly salary plus a percent of his sales. The table below shows his sales and total pay over a four-week period.
\n" ); document.write( "Week 1
\n" ); document.write( "Sales (x) Total Pay (y)
\n" ); document.write( "$10,000 $1,250
\n" ); document.write( "Week 2 $6,000 $850
\n" ); document.write( "Week 3 $12,000 $1,450
\n" ); document.write( "Week 4 $8,000 $1,050\r
\n" ); document.write( "\n" ); document.write( "which linear equation models this data?
\n" ); document.write( "a) y= 0.1x+100
\n" ); document.write( "b) y= 0.1x+150
\n" ); document.write( "c) y= 0.1x+200
\n" ); document.write( "d) y= 0.1x+250

\n" ); document.write( "\n" ); document.write( "***Using y = mx + b
\n" ); document.write( " x y
\n" ); document.write( "$10,000 $1,250
\n" ); document.write( "$6,000 $850 m = 400/4000 = .1
\n" ); document.write( "*** y = .1x + b
\n" ); document.write( "1250 = .1(10000) + b
\n" ); document.write( "1250-1000 = b
\n" ); document.write( "250 = b
\n" ); document.write( "y = .1x + 250
\n" ); document.write( "(d) \n" ); document.write( "
